Avail Catering Services
Hosting an in-house event can be exhausting. Take food preparation off your plate by hiring a catering service. You’ll get freshly prepared meals at your doorstep. Caterers have experience with preparing large quantities of food while ensuring high quality. Avail catering services in these simple steps.
- Find a catering service online or from someone’s recommendation.
- Select the dishes you wish to serve. Choose appetizers, main courses, desserts, and even drinks.
- Discuss any special dietary restrictions with the provider.
- Give your information, such as your contact number and home address.
You can tailor the menu as per the event’s theme and budget. Caterers will manage food delivery, serving, and cleanup. This will relieve your stress and allow you to relax and enjoy the event with your guests.
Host At a Banquet Hall
If you’re hosting a large number of people, look no further than banquet halls. They offer comfort, convenience, and affordability. They are spacious, with air conditioning, catering, and other amenities.
Banquet halls have a diverse menu, allowing you to choose tailored food options. You can also choose a food serving option, such as:
Buffet Style: This offers a wide range of food options and can accommodate dietary restrictions. This will reduce the need for extensive wait staff and allow guests to choose the dishes they wish to eat.
Food Stations: This is a popular serving style at weddings. They can help distinguish various cuisines. Salad bars, pasta stations, and sushi stations are pretty standard. Often, chefs prepare the food in front of the guests, allowing them to immerse themselves in the process.
Cafeteria Style: As the name indicates, cafeteria-style food serving involves staff serving the food. This is an excellent option for portion control and can be cost-effective.
